How do you program att remote?

  • Each device (TV, DVD, VCR, etc.) has its own code. ...
  • Power on the device to be programmed.
  • Press and hold the mode key that matches the device you want to program, TV, DVD, or AUX, along with the OK key. ...
  • Enter the 4-digit Device Code from step 1 for the desired device using the keypad on the remote.

Can someone help me with remote access?

Windows Remote Assistance lets someone you trust take over your PC and fix a problem from wherever they are. Before you can use it, you'll need to enable access. In the search box on the taskbar, type remote assistance, and then select Allow Remote Assistance invitations to be sent from this computer from the list of results.

What is access remote?

Remote access (or remote desktop) is the ability to access a computer or device from another device, at any time, and from anywhere.

What are the types of remote access?

The primary remote access protocols in use today are the Serial Line Internet Protocol (SLIP), Point-to-Point Protocol (PPP), Point-to-Point Protocol over Ethernet (PPPoE), Point-to-Point Tunneling Protocol (PPTP), Remote Access Services (RAS), and Remote Desktop Protocol (RDP).

What is required for remote access?

Remote computer access requires a reliable internet connection. You'll need to activate or install software on the device you want to access, as well as on the device — or devices — you want to use to get that access.

How does remote access services work?

Remote access simply works by linking the remote user to the host computer over the internet. It does not require any additional hardware to do so. Instead, it requires remote access software to be downloaded and installed on both the local and remote computers.

What is remote access examples?

Accessing, writing to and reading from, files that are not local to a computer can be considered remote access. For example, storing and access files in the cloud grants remote access to a network that stores those files. Examples of include services such as Dropbox, Microsoft One Drive, and Google Drive.
